How they compare
Egypt currently reports 4.06 million hectares against 3.97 million hectares in Portugal, a difference of 88,040 hectares.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Portugal ahead.
Egypt ranks 96th and Portugal ranks 97th of 227 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Egypt averaged higher in 2 and Portugal in 5.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Egypt | Portugal |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 2.66 million hectares | 3.90 million hectares | 1.24 million hectares | Portugal |
| 1970s | 2.74 million hectares | 3.95 million hectares | 1.21 million hectares | Portugal |
| 1980s | 2.50 million hectares | 3.99 million hectares | 1.49 million hectares | Portugal |
| 1990s | 3.08 million hectares | 3.85 million hectares | 773,138 hectares | Portugal |
| 2000s | 3.48 million hectares | 3.80 million hectares | 327,012 hectares | Portugal |
| 2010s | 3.76 million hectares | 3.70 million hectares | 62,737 hectares | Egypt |
| 2020s | 4.03 million hectares | 3.95 million hectares | 77,930 hectares | Egypt |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Land used for cultivation of crops and animal husbandry. The total of areas under cropland and permanent meadows and pastures.
